Thai Green Curry with Lobster

Thai curry paste is a great shortcut! Depending on where you live, it might be hard to find Thai ingredients like lemongrass, kefir leaves, and galangal. The store-bought paste has all of those. Just check the ingredient labels for undesirable ingredients!

Prep time 20 minutes
Serves 6

1 14-ounce (400 ml) can full-fat coconut milk
2 cups (475 ml) chicken broth
3 tablespoons Thai green curry paste
1 tablespoon tapioca flour
3 large carrots, halved lengthwise and cut into 1/2-inch (1 cm) pieces
2 cups trimmed green beans, cut into 1-inch (2.5 cm) pieces
1 medium sweet potato, cut into 1-inch (2.5 cm) cubes
1 medium yellow squash, halved lengthwise and cut into 1-inch (2.5 cm) pieces
1 lime
1 teaspoon fish sauce
1/2 teaspoon sea salt
4 to 5 uncooked 8- to 10-ounce (225 to 280 gram) lobster tails
1/3 cup fresh chopped cilantro
Additional limes, cut into wedges, for serving
Cauliflower Rice (shown here and here) or Squash Noodles, for serving

1 Whisk together the coconut milk, chicken broth, curry paste, and tapioca flour in a 6-quart (5.7 liter) slow cooker.

2 Add the carrots, green beans, sweet potato, squash, juice from half the lime, fish sauce, and salt to the slow cooker. Give it a stir, then cover and cook on low for 2 to 3 hours, or until the carrots are nearly cooked through.

3 Prepare the lobster by cutting the top of each shell down the middle with a pair of sharp kitchen shears. Pull apart each shell carefully, removing any pieces of broken shell, and pull the lobster meat away from the shell and the lower membrane. It should come out in one piece.

4 Add the lobster meat to the curry, nestling it among the vegetables. Cover and cook for another 30 minutes, until the lobster is just cooked through.

5 Remove the lobster meat from the curry with a pair of tongs. Put the meat on a large cutting board and cut it into bite-sized pieces. Stir the meat back into the curry, along with the juice from the remaining lime half and the cilantro. Taste the curry, and add more lime juice or salt if necessary.

6 Serve the curry with desired side dish.
